Compact and under-counter units: tight packaging, real constraints
Compact and under-counter appliances pack full functionality into a fraction of the volume, and everything about servicing them follows from that. Components sit closer together, access is worse, and a repair that takes forty minutes on a full-size machine can take twice as long on a compact one. We price on the actual machine rather than a generic rate.
Ventilation clearance is the failure driver owners least expect. These units are frequently installed into cabinetry with insufficient airflow around the condenser, and the resulting heat produces faults that present as electronic failures. Correcting the clearance often resolves what looked like a board problem and would otherwise have been an expensive replacement.
Because the units are inexpensive relative to premium equipment but expensive relative to their size, the repair decision is genuinely case-by-case. We give the numbers both ways rather than defaulting to a recommendation.

Avanti maintenance that actually matters here
The things that shorten Avanti service life in Maryland are, with few exceptions, preventable — and largely absent from the manual, because the manual assumes average conditions rather than hot. Clear condenser and heat-exchange surfaces are worth more than every other maintenance item combined on this brand: once airflow is restricted the compressor or element never gets to rest, and that sustained load is what takes years off the machine.
The second factor for Avanti is water. With moderately hard WSSC water drawn from the Potomac, at roughly 5-9 grains per gallon reaching every water-fed Avanti component untreated, inlet screens, spray arms and fill valves scale gradually rather than failing suddenly. On Avanti that shows up first as declining performance that owners adapt to without noticing — longer cycles, poorer cleaning, slower ice production — and by the time it is reported the deposit has usually been building for years. On Avanti equipment, descaling on a schedule costs a fraction of the repair it prevents.
